How a Septic Installation Works in Northern Arizona

Septic installations in Northern Arizona are not the same as other parts of the country.

Our rocky terrain, high elevation, and varied soil conditions in Coconino County require a contractor who knows what they are doing before the first shovel hits the ground.

At Dirty Deeds Tractor and Services, we handle the entire process from the first site visit through your final county inspection.

Step 1: Site Evaluation and Perc Testing

We visit your property and assess the soil, slope, and available space for your system. A percolation test measures how fast your soil absorbs water, which determines what type of system you need and where the leach field gets placed.

Step 3: Excavation, Tank Placement and Leach Field

Our equipment digs the tank pit and leach field trenches, places the tank, runs all connections, and backfills the site. We work carefully to minimize disruption to your property and surrounding land.

Step 4: Final Inspection and Hookup

Once the system is in place, we schedule and pass final inspection with the county. Your system is then connected and ready to use. We make sure everything is documented and meets all local code requirements before we leave.

What Affects the Cost of Septic
Installation in Northern Arizona

Every property is different. Before we can give you an accurate number, we need to see the site. Here are the main factors that affect what your septic installation will cost:

Property Size and Soil Type

Larger properties and rocky or clay-heavy soil can require additional excavation time and equipment. Our perc test results tell us exactly what your soil can handle.

Distance and Site Access

Properties further from paved roads or with steep terrain may require additional equipment or setup time to safely access the work area.

Tank Size Required

Tank size is based on the number of bedrooms in your home or cabin. A one-bedroom cabin needs a smaller system than a four-bedroom house. We size the right tank for your actual usage.

Leach Field Length

Perc test results directly determine how long your leach field needs to be. Slower-draining soil requires a longer field to properly distribute effluent.

Coconino County Permit Fees

Permit costs are set by the county and vary based on the scope of the project. We walk you through what permits are required and include them in your estimate.

Existing Site Conditions

If your property has trees, rocks, or existing structures near the planned installation area, we account for that during our site visit and estimate.
